I am currently in the process of building a minimum diameter 38 mm rocket for launch later this summer. The goal of this launch is maximum altitude on the available power plant (approximately 750 Ns). Unfortunately, a launch tower is unavailable at this time. RASAero is predicting that the added drag from the rail buttons is reducing our ceiling from 13,000 feet to 8,500 feet, and our maximum speed from 1.74 to 1.32 mach.
So, I am considering ways to reduce the turbulence associated with the rail buttons. Does anyone have any thoughts on fairing them in as seen below? I was considering epoxying on small pieces of wood to accomplish this, would you consider this a safety hazard in terms of coming off and clogging the rail?
